JD Vance making campaign stop in Erie this week
Erie, Pa (WJET/WFXP)– Vice presidential Nominee JD Vance will be coming to Erie this week as the race for the Whitehouse continues to heat up. According to the Trump Campaign website, Senator Vance will be in Erie on Wednesday, Aug. 28 starting at 3 p.m. at the Team Hardinger warehouse at 1280 W 18th St. […]

Steelers Release Blazing-Fast Wide Receiver
The Pittsburgh Steelers released wide receiver Jacob Copeland in their first wave of roster cuts on Monday, the team announced. Copeland didn’t make much noise in the preseason. In Saturday’s preseason finale against the Detroit Lions, he was targeted once and he was unable to make the catch.

Pennsylvania gas prices currently lowest since April
ALTOONA, Pa. (WTAJ) — As summer winds down and the presidential election season ramps up, the price of gasoline in Pennsylvania is the lowest it’s been since April. According to AAA, the average price for a gallon of gas on Tuesday, Aug. 27, is $3.51 for unleaded, this is an 11-cent difference from last month […]
